NJ Judge Temporarily Blocks Child Support Act
A judge on Friday temporarily blocked New Jersey from withholding trade licenses to people who owe six months of child support when they had no capacity to pay. Patrice Dowe accrued more than $31,000 in child support for his two sons while he spent 10 years in federal prison. Dowe studied to become an electrician while in prison, but was refused a license upon his release due to the law.
